Transaction 7f149657500311e0a91aaae63d114d76f9383f590ef9e1571e40d24c951434d1

1 Input
2 Outputs
  • 7f149657500311e0a91aaae63d114d76f9383f590ef9e1571e40d24c951434d1:0
  • value  5791496
    address  13PzuYEQ1JmMshCdQjzYQcpMmDX95UAg9F
  • 7f149657500311e0a91aaae63d114d76f9383f590ef9e1571e40d24c951434d1:1
  • value  106990000
    address  17fLiphSynHCLoBGfFjqehtJWxwWhLRW4q